Step 1: Containment

Our team will set up a containment system to prevent further water damage and protect your belongings. This includes sealing off the affected area with plastic sheeting and using negative air pressure to prevent moisture from spreading. We'll also move any furniture or valuables out of the way to prevent damage.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Using specialized equipment, we'll extract as much water as possible from the affected area. This includes using wet vacuums and pumps to remove standing water and dehumidifiers to dry out the space. Our technicians will also use moisture-reading equipment to ensure that the area is completely dry.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water has been extracted, we'll use specialized drying equipment to remove any remaining moisture from the air and surfaces. This includes using desiccants and dehumidifiers to reduce the humidity level in the affected area. Our technicians will also use thermal imaging cameras to detect any hidden moisture pockets.
